Maison >base de données >SQL >Utilisation de else dans plsql

Utilisation de else dans plsql

下次还敢
下次还敢original
2024-05-02 00:24:16402parcourir

La clause ELSE en PL/SQL spécifie le chemin d'exécution alternatif lorsque la condition est fausse dans l'instruction IF-THEN-ELSE La syntaxe est : IF condition THEN code block 1 ELSE code block 2 END IF. Ses utilisations incluent la spécification d'opérations lorsqu'une condition est fausse, la gestion de différents résultats et la gestion de cas particuliers.

Utilisation de else dans plsql

Utilisation de la clause ELSE en PL/SQL

La clause ELSE est utilisée dans les instructions de contrôle PL/SQL telles que IF-THEN-ELSE pour spécifier un chemin d'exécution alternatif lorsqu'une condition est fausse.

Syntaxe

<code>IF condition THEN
  -- 代码块 1 -- 如果条件为真,则执行
ELSE
  -- 代码块 2 -- 如果条件为假,则执行
END IF;</code>

Usage

La clause ELSE est utilisée dans les situations suivantes :

  • Lorsqu'une action spécifique doit être effectuée lorsqu'une condition n'est pas remplie.
  • Quand il s'agit de choisir entre deux ou plusieurs résultats possibles.
  • Lorsque vous devez gérer des situations particulières où la condition est fausse.

Exemple

<code>-- 检查一个数字是否是偶数
DECLARE
  number NUMBER := 10;
BEGIN
  IF number MOD 2 = 0 THEN
    DBMS_OUTPUT.PUT_LINE('该数字是偶数。');
  ELSE
    DBMS_OUTPUT.PUT_LINE('该数字是奇数。');
  END IF;
END;</code>

Sortie :

<code>该数字是偶数。</code>

Remarque :

  • La clause ELSE est facultative. S’il n’est pas fourni, le flux de contrôle continuera avec l’exécution ultérieure du code lorsque la condition est fausse.
  • La clause ELSE ne peut être utilisée qu'avec une instruction IF.
  • Les clauses ELSE peuvent être imbriquées dans d'autres instructions IF.
  • La clause ELSE peut être utilisée avec la clause ELSIF pour implémenter une logique de branchement plus complexe.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n